Outdoor report: Stopping by the woods on a snowy afternoon.

January 23, 2020

Outdoor report: Stopping by the woods on a snowy afternoon. By Allison Scarbrough, Editor. PENTWATER TOWNSHIP — When you embark upon the Pentwater Pathways, you feel as if you stepped into the famous Robert Frost poem, “Stopping by the Woods on a Snowy Evening.” The pathways consist of 7.2 different trail miles that form four loops. If you ski each loop,…

Cherry pie contest Feb. 15.

January 22, 2020

  Cherry pie contest Feb. 15. NEW ERA — Take part in a 51-year tradition that supports the local community — New Era’s Cherry Pie Contest Fundraiser Saturday, Feb. 15, from 8 a.m. to 2:30 p.m. The event takes place at the The Avenue Event Center, formerly Morat’s Bakery, at 4747 First Street. Prizes of up $100 will be awarded…
